0:33.0 | Hi I'm Toby Young one of Colette's London-based editors. |
0:38.0 | Last weekend Colette published an essay by Aaron Sabarian, a young assistant editor at the American |
0:44.2 | interest, when the conservative themes buried just beneath the surface of |
0:47.9 | Avengers Endgame. I invited Jonah Goldberg, author of Suicide of the West and many other best-selling books, to join |
0:54.9 | Aaron and me on the Colette Podcast to discuss Aaron's hypothesis. |
0:59.2 | Shortly afterwards, Jonah tweeted, just recorded one of the most intensely nerdy, eggheady podcasts ever. |
